Definition

What is AI automation — and how is it different from RPA?

Old automation replays clicks. AI automation understands the work — which is why it handles the messy, real-world cases that broke the last tool.

AI automation uses artificial intelligence to handle business workflows that used to need a person — reading an invoice, classifying a document, routing an email, extracting data, or running a multi-step research task. Instead of following a rigid script, the system understands the content, makes a judgement, and takes the right action across your tools.

The difference from traditional RPA (robotic process automation) is fundamental. RPA replays fixed UI clicks — it's fast to demo and brittle in practice, breaking the moment a screen or input format changes. AI automation works at the level of meaning: it reads an invoice in any layout, understands a free-text request, and adapts to variation. That's why it survives the real-world inputs that broke your last automation attempt.

AI automationTraditional RPANo-code (Zapier)
Handles unstructured inputYes — reads & understandsNo — rigid formats onlyLimited
Makes judgement callsYes — reasons over contextNo — fixed rulesNo — simple triggers
Adapts to variationYesBreaks easilyWithin preset templates
Best forMessy, judgement-heavy workStable, legacy-UI tasksSimple app-to-app triggers
MaintenanceLow — robust to changeHigh — brittleLow, but capped capability

Rule of thumb: if the work involves reading something and deciding, you want AI automation. If it's clicking a stable legacy app with no API, RPA may fit. If it's a simple 'when X, do Y' between apps, a no-code tool like Zapier is cheapest.
